Actual Temperature of Real Gas given Clausius Parameter c, Reduced and Actual Parameters Solution

STEP 0: Pre-Calculation Summary
Formula Used
Temperature of Real Gas = (((Clausius Parameter c+(Volume of Real Gas/Reduced Volume))*8*(Pressure/Reduced Pressure))/(3*[R]))*Reduced Temperature
Trg = (((c+(Vreal/Vr))*8*(p/Pr))/(3*[R]))*Tr
This formula uses 1 Constants, 7 Variables
Constants Used
[R] - Universal gas constant Value Taken As 8.31446261815324
Variables Used
Temperature of Real Gas - (Measured in Kelvin) - Temperature of Real Gas is the degree or intensity of heat present in a substance or object.
Clausius Parameter c - Clausius parameter c is an empirical parameter characteristic to equation obtained from Clausius model of real gas.
Volume of Real Gas - (Measured in Cubic Meter) - Volume of Real Gas is the space occupied by that real gas at standard temperature and pressure.
Reduced Volume - (Measured in Cubic Meter) - Reduced Volume of a fluid is computed from the ideal gas law as the ratio of its actual volume to critical volume.
Pressure - (Measured in Pascal) - Pressure is the force applied perpendicular to the surface of an object per unit area over which that force is distributed.
Reduced Pressure - Reduced Pressure is the ratio of the actual pressure of the fluid to its critical pressure. It is dimensionless.
Reduced Temperature - Reduced Temperature is the ratio of the actual temperature of the fluid to its critical temperature. It is dimensionless.

What are Real Gases?

Real gases are non ideal gases whose molecules occupy space and have interactions; consequently, they do not adhere to the ideal gas law. To understand the behavior of real gases, the following must be taken into account:
- compressibility effects;
- variable specific heat capacity;
- van der Waals forces;
- non-equilibrium thermodynamic effects;
- issues with molecular dissociation and elementary reactions with variable composition.
